What are the properties and benefits of salicylic acid?

  • Renews and softens the skin: thanks to its exfoliating action that regulates sebum and helps to obtain a smoother touch of the epidermis and improve imperfections such as pimples, warts or scars.
  • Deeply cleanses the skin: Unlike alpha-hydroxy acids (AHAs), salicylic acid penetrates to remove the dirt accumulated below the surface of the skin thanks to its antibacterial properties.
  • Eliminates blackheads and pimples: of its comedolytic properties.
  • Prevents the clogging of pores: by removing dead cells from the face due to its keratolytic effect.
  • Helps to deflate pimples: so that they heal sooner since it has anti-inflammatory properties.
  • Fights stains: unifies the tone, provides a luminosity and whitens the skin thanks to its depigmenting action.
  • Visibly reduces wrinkles: stimulates the production of collagen and elastin fibres in the skin, helping to fill in wrinkles.

Contraindications and side effects of using salicylic acid

As it is an acid, it is important to exercise extreme caution and avoid, except for medical approval, in children, pregnant women or women who are breastfeeding. On the other hand, moderate, gradual use is recommended and, preferably, supervised by a dermatologist to avoid possible side effects.

Keep in mind that it can cause irritation, dehydration, burns, and even skin peeling. It is essential to apply sun protection after use if your skin will be exposed to the sun’s rays.

How to use and how long is salicylic acid left on the face?

Simply choose a facial care product that has this active ingredient to learn how to utilise salicylic acid on the face. Then, using your fingertips, gently spread a pearl-sized amount over your face and neck in an upward and outward motion.

The amount of time salicylic acid is left on the skin varies based on the product and its intended usage. Below, we’ll go over each cosmetic that’s a component of your overall facial care routine:

  • Allow one to three minutes for the foam to act on the skin as it refracts from white to translucent. After that, rinse with lukewarm water and towel dry.
  • Before using your serum or moisturiser, use a facial toner and leave it on for 1-2 minutes.
  • Face Serum – To incorporate a serum into your daily regimen, apply a small amount to your fingertips and gently spread over your face and neck in upward and outward motions. Apply the matching moisturiser, either day or night, without removing the serum.
  • Allow the day moisturiser to work for the duration of the day until you begin your evening routine.
  • Apply the night moisturising cream in the same manner as the day cream. In this scenario, apply it to your face overnight and then resume your morning routine the next day.
